Is Ai On All Iphones? | Smart Tech Unveiled

Not all iPhones have AI capabilities; only models with specific hardware and software support Apple’s AI features.

Apple has long been a pioneer in integrating artificial intelligence (AI) into its devices, especially iPhones. However, the question “Is Ai On All Iphones?” is more nuanced than a simple yes or no. AI in iPhones manifests through various features like Siri, image recognition, Face ID, and more. But these features require specific hardware components and software versions to function effectively.

AI on iPhones is not a standalone app or a single feature; it’s embedded deeply into the operating system (iOS) and the device’s chipset. For instance, Apple’s Neural Engine, introduced with the A11 Bionic chip, is designed specifically to accelerate machine learning tasks. This means that older iPhone models without this chip cannot leverage the same AI capabilities as newer ones.

The backbone of AI functionality on an iPhone lies in its hardware. Apple’s Neural Engine powers many AI-driven features by performing billions of operations per second. It works alongside the CPU and GPU to handle complex machine learning tasks efficiently without draining battery life.

Starting from the iPhone 8 and iPhone X series (both launched in 2017), Apple included the A11 Bionic chip equipped with a Neural Engine. Since then, every new generation has enhanced this technology further. Models prior to these do not have dedicated AI hardware, limiting their ability to run advanced AI features smoothly.

Without this specialized hardware, older iPhones rely mostly on cloud-based processing for AI tasks like voice recognition or photo categorization. That means slower response times and potential privacy concerns since data must be sent to external servers.

Software is equally critical for enabling AI on iPhones. Apple continuously updates iOS to introduce new machine learning capabilities that tap into the device’s hardware strengths. Features like Live Text (recognizing text within photos), improved Siri intelligence, and advanced photo editing tools depend heavily on both software algorithms and hardware acceleration.

However, not all iOS updates are compatible with every model due to hardware limitations. For example, some AI features introduced in iOS 15 or later are unavailable on older devices because they lack the necessary processing power or sensors.

Siri itself has evolved significantly over time but requires consistent internet connectivity for complex queries unless running on newer models that support on-device processing for certain requests.

Siri debuted as Apple’s virtual assistant back in 2011 but has evolved drastically since then. Initially relying heavily on cloud computing, Siri now performs many tasks locally thanks to improvements in both software and hardware.

On newer iPhones equipped with Neural Engines, Siri can understand context better and respond faster without always needing an internet connection. Features like voice recognition customization and offline commands are possible only because of this integration.

Older models can still use Siri but will experience slower responses and fewer capabilities due to limited processing power and dependence on cloud servers.

One of the standout uses of AI on modern iPhones is computational photography. The camera system combines multiple exposures using machine learning algorithms to produce sharper images with improved color accuracy and dynamic range.

Features such as Night Mode, Deep Fusion, Smart HDR, and Portrait Lighting rely heavily on the Neural Engine. These enhancements analyze scenes in real time to adjust settings automatically — something impossible without dedicated AI hardware.

Older phones can take photos but miss out on these intelligent enhancements that elevate image quality dramatically.

AI isn’t just about chips and software; sensors play a pivotal role too. Face ID uses infrared cameras and dot projectors combined with neural networks to securely unlock your phone by recognizing your face — a feature exclusive to models starting from the iPhone X.

Other sensors like LiDAR scanners found in recent Pro models improve augmented reality experiences by mapping environments precisely using machine learning techniques.

Without these sensors working hand-in-hand with software algorithms powered by Neural Engines or equivalent processors, many advanced AI applications wouldn’t be possible.

Running intensive AI computations can strain battery life if not managed properly. Apple designs its chips with efficiency cores specifically for low-power operations like background machine learning tasks.

This means that even though your phone might be performing complex analyses behind the scenes — such as sorting photos or enhancing voice commands — it won’t necessarily drain your battery quickly if it supports these features natively.

Older phones lacking such optimizations may struggle with performance or require more frequent charging when running demanding apps reliant on cloud-based AI services instead of local processing.
